2009-2010 annual list of "China manufacturing strength — the industry's international competitiveness index," issued in Beijing recently. Index shows that the international competitiveness of China's manufacturing industry along the way, but the primary product of international competitiveness has gone from bad to worse.
The index is determined by the Chinese customs "magazine under customs statistics, global trade information system (GTA) data and other relevant data. According to the published results, 2009 in China's national industry 45 secondary industry, 23 industry's international competitiveness than the world average, of which 21 industry is manufacturing. Furniture manufacturing, leather, furs, down and related products industry, culture and sports goods industry, textile industry, communications equipment, computers and other electronic equipment manufacturing and metal products stand out, become China's most competitive industries. But at the same time, agriculture, forestry, animal husbandry, fisheries and mining industry's international competitiveness index respectively 99.26 and 99.09, are below the international average, China's foreign trade competitiveness "persistent pain."
Although the global financial crisis on China's foreign trade has had a great impact, but in 2009, China's national industry overall international competitiveness are a more substantial improvement, evaluation index reached 103.26, 2008 103.12 has markedly improved, close to the financial crisis of 2007 103.29. Of these, international market share, trade, competition index and export growth advantage index three sub-items index have increased compared to 2007.
